It costs 1 sheep, 1 grain, and 1 ore to purchase a development card. You will be given a development card at random. To purchase a development card, click the icon that resembles a hand holding a snow globe with a hammer in the center. Cities require 2 grain and 3 ore to purchase.īuy and play development cards. Cities gain double the resources from tiles they are touching if the corresponding number on the tile is rolled. Then tap the checkmark icon to upgrade it to a city. Then click a settlement you want to upgrade. Cities: To build a city, click the icon that resembles a large house at the bottom of the screen.Roads require 1 wood, and 1 brick to purchase. Click the checkmark icon to place the road. Then click an edge of a tile connected to another one of your roads, settlements, or cities. Roads: Click the icon that resembles a road at the bottom of the screen.Settlements require 1 wood, 1 brick, 1 sheep, and 1 grain to purchase. Additional settlements you build after the start of the game must be connected by roads. Settlements cannot be placed next to other settlements. You gain resources from the tiles your settlement is touching if the number on the tile is rolled by any player. Click the checkmark icon to place the settlement. Then click a corner in between tiles on the board. Settlements: Click the icon that resembles a house at the bottom of the screen.Use the following steps to build settlements, roads, and cities: You can see how many resources each item costs by hovering the mouse cursor over them at the bottom of the screen. You can build additional settlements and roads during your turn or upgrade your settlements to cities during your turn if you have enough resources. At the start of the game, each player builds two settlements and two roads.
